What fits in a bit? A single bit can only represent two different values. That's not very much, but that's still enough to represent any two-valued state. Is a lightbulb on or off? Is a button enabled or disabled? Is the current time AM or PM? shuttle schedule harvard https://casasplata.com

WebIn computer science, an integer is a datum of integral data type, a data type that represents some range of mathematical integers. Integral data types may be of different sizes and may or may not be allowed to contain negative values. Integers are commonly represented in a computer as a group of binary digits (bits). WebDec 31, 2024 · A binary search, also known as a half-interval search, is an algorithm used in computer science to locate a specified value ( key) within an array. For the search to be binary, the array must be sorted in either ascending or descending order.
